Our multi-award-winning organisation is looking to recruit a Care Assistant to join our Care team. The role of Care Assistant is based on a rota basis which may include evening and weekend shifts. This is a pivotal position to help ensure our residents live a meaningful life and feel involved within their community.
The role of Care Assistant will involve the delivery of Care Services within our Care Homes to excellent standards.
This post is working days for an average of 38.5 hours per week, 8am to 8pm on a 2 week rolling rota. 4 days in week 1 and 3 days in week 2 (12 hour shifts).
This post is fixed term for 6 months initially.

Jewish Care is the largest provider of health and social care services for the Jewish community in the UK. Every week, we touch the lives of 10,000 people. We provide services to a range of people including older people, people with mental health needs and people living with dementia.
Our five values are at the heart of the way we work. They drive how we act as individuals and as an organisation and shape our culture. We value Excellence, Integrity, Innovation, Compassion, and Inclusivity.
